The Success Story of Master P
Who is Master P?
Master P is an American rapper, record producer, actor, entrepreneur, and philanthropist. Born Percy Robert Miller on April 29th, 1970 in New Orleans, Louisiana, Master P is the founder of No Limit Records, which was relaunched as No Limit Forever Records in 2010. He has released a total of 14 studio albums to date and has collaborated with some of the biggest names in hip hop such as Snoop Dogg, Lil Wayne and Mystikal.
Early Life & Career
Miller grew up in the Calliope Projects in Central City New Orleans. When he was five years old his father abandoned the family and Miller's mother had to take on two jobs to support her seven children. This motivated Miller to take on several entrepreneurial endeavors such as selling candy door-to-door and eventually becoming a drug dealer. After being arrested for possession of drugs he decided to pursue a career in music instead. He released his debut album ‘The Ghettos Tryin’ to Kill Me!’ in 1994 and it went on to become a major hit. This success led to the formation of his own label No Limit Records which was later relaunched as No Limit Forever Records in 2010.

Legacy
Master P has been credited with helping to popularize Southern hip hop and has been praised for his business acumen and philanthropic endeavors. He has sold more than 75 million records worldwide and also founded a successful clothing line called ‘No Limit Gear’. He continues to be an influential figure in hip hop culture and will remain one of the most successful entrepreneurs in music.
